From unpolarized to polarized quark distributions in the nucleon

Abstract

Starting from Martin, Roberts and Stirling fit for unpolarized deep inelastic structure functions and using the newest experimental data on spin asymmetries we get a fit which provides polarized quark distributions. We analyze the behaviour of such functions near x equal to 1. The first moments of these distributions are also discussed. Our fit prefers combination of proton and neutron data versus proton-deuteron one.
